> Sorry you're feeling bad chris, but no ProTools is still not compatible with 
> the latest Mac operating system Sonoma. If you check the compatibility page, 
> it basically just says the most minimum requirements are: Latest release of 
> macOS Monterey 12.7.x or macOS Ventura 13.6.x
> 
> The article where I grab the information was last updated on December 15, 
> 2023.
